Understanding Your $24/hr Salary in District of Columbia

At $24 per hour working 40 hours a week, your gross annual salary is $49,920. After federal and District of Columbia taxes, you bring home approximately $39,304 per year, or $3,275 per month.

Tax Breakdown for District of Columbia

District of Columbia uses progressive tax brackets, with rates ranging from 4.0% to 10.8%.
